]> git.ipfire.org Git - thirdparty/sqlalchemy/sqlalchemy.git/commitdiff
derefences connection pool upon dispose()
authorMike Bayer <mike_mp@zzzcomputing.com>
Thu, 9 Feb 2006 00:33:41 +0000 (00:33 +0000)
committerMike Bayer <mike_mp@zzzcomputing.com>
Thu, 9 Feb 2006 00:33:41 +0000 (00:33 +0000)
lib/sqlalchemy/engine.py

index 8bb4767d95372d1a4e3e2494ef74c934c8976a1a..29acdc665cc7f4d7fd4992ec86c899eaefd970d9 100644 (file)
@@ -208,6 +208,7 @@ class SQLEngine(schema.SchemaEngine):
         """disposes of the underlying pool manager for this SQLEngine."""
         (cargs, cparams) = self.connect_args()
         sqlalchemy.pool.manage(self.dbapi()).dispose(*cargs, **cparams)
+        self._pool = None
         
     def _set_paramstyle(self, style):
         self._paramstyle = style